I've built a Lost and the Damned army from an old Cattachan army I started but never finished. I made the Arch Heritic out of the Comassar I had. a flesh trench coat made him look rather evil twisted . My mutants are a mix of old chaos parts I had, and random things I found in my bit box, such as a skaven... The traitor squads are made from the Cattachan box of infantry and Necromunda gangs(Van Saar and Esher) I painted them normal with pale flesh, black fategues, and the edges of vests and pockets outlined in blood red. Oh and for a nice mutated look, I stippled the skin lightly in spots with Litch Purple and Cammo Green to mimick scales. And the few space marine units in the army are ether Plague Marrines or Word Bearers... Oh and I use Bloodletters to add in an extra "kick" to close combat.
